No pictures today... However the airbag ECU came back from being reset so the interior was finished off. The centre console went back together without much fuss.

In fact I'm quite amazed at how easily everything came apart and went back together.

I did have one small problem, when I started the car the airbag warning came on the dashboard. I didn't think much of it as I thought it'd probably need the codes clearing. When plugging the Lexia in I got a fault "LH Side Curtain Airbag Igniter Open Circuit". I took the pillar trim off and found that I'd connected the earth spade terminal to the airbag but I'd left the main plug off.

I disconnected the battery, left it 10 minutes, connected the airbag, reconnected the battery and everything was fine.
